when tracking your online play, if you were playing 2 tables at the same time for say , 3 hours, would you record a total of 6 hours played , or only 3 ?

I'm sometimes in and out of games so quickly online that I've stopped trying to keep track by time. What I do now is simply track the number of hands played. This lets me know what I make per hand. If I want an hourly rate, I just divide the number of hands by 35, which is roughly the equivelant to live play. If I want a "real time Vs. live play" hourly rate, I figure I get a little over 2 times the number of hands online. So I simply divide my total win by 60% of my total hours (hands/35). it makes the most sense if you use table hours.. for instance, you play 2 tables at a time for 3 hours, you record 6 hours played. then when you finally calculate your $$/hour, it will be $$/hour/table
